자유롭게 질의 및 응답을 할 수 있는 게시판입니다. 개발자 여러분의 답변이 큰 도움이 됩니다. 
  • 제품설치/등록 오류 문의: 설치/등록 Q&A 이용 (제품 구매 고객 한정)

캡처_2.jpg

 

마이그레이션을 dbExpress 로 해야할지 FireDAC으로 해야할지 고민하다가  

그림 처럼 20,000건을 SELECT 쿼리하는 성능을 테스트 해보았습니다.

 

데이터베이스는 MS SQL Server 입니다.

기존 프로그램은 ADO로 개발된 윈도우용 업무프로그램입니다.

ADO가 MS SQL Server에 친화적이어서 제일 빠른 듯...


그런데 FireDAC이 너무 느리네요. 

동등하게 하기위해 FireDAC의 FetchOptions.Mode = fmAll 로 하여 ADO 처럼 한번에 모두 가져오게 했습니다.

fmOnDemand로 하면 RowsetSize 값만큼 가져오기게 처음에는 빠르지만 DBGrid에서 스크롤하면 버벅되어 

fmAll로 설정했습니다.

몇몇 동영상에 insert 작업을 FireDac Array DML 을 이용하여 속도 향상을 하는 것을 보았는데 Select 문에

FireDAC 에서 속도 향상할 특별한 방법이 있는지요?

 

dbExpress 는 앞으로 없어질 것 같다는데...

FireDAC으로 가야할 것 같은데... 

고민되네요...

 

 

 

번호 제목 글쓴이 날짜 조회 수
공지 [프로그래밍 강의] 2021.6~2021.12 관리자 2015.01.22 38236
공지 유용한 관련 사이트 관리자2 2014.03.20 77737
» ADO, dbExpress FireDAC 20,000건 쿼리시 FireDAC이 제일 느린것이 맞나요? file 미스터몽키 2017.02.19 482
1491 XE8에서 지원하는 구문 강조 기능이 XE7에서 사용 가능한가요? [2] roki81 2017.02.20 289
1490 구글 플레이스토어에 앱 등록시 openssl관련 등록거부 문제 [8] 김태윤 2017.02.20 1214
1489 FMX] List View + Live Binding에 대한 질문입니다. [2] syc 2017.02.21 338
1488 IDE 레이아웃 변경에 대하여 [2] file LEO 2017.02.21 324
1487 [개발생산성향상 세미나] 리눅스 지원은 언제쯤 하나요? 험프리 2017.02.22 187
1486 [개발생산성향상 세미나] Quick Edit에서 복사하기 붙여넣기 단축키가 먹지 않습니다. 험프리 2017.02.22 687
1485 [개발생산성향상 세미나] 빌더 2010이후 툴의 향상된 기능에 대한 알고 싶습니다. 험프리 2017.02.22 307
1484 델파이 IBLite 안드로이드 실행시문제 [1] 스카이 2017.02.22 455
1483 Delphi 10.1 Berlin Update2 사용중 문제. [1] file 김재욱 2017.02.23 302
1482 IBLite 최근 라이센스로 설치한 후도 예제가 안드로이드에서 실행중 정지 [1] 스카이 2017.02.23 327
1481 키보드HOOK에 관하여.... [1] kdocs 2017.02.24 789
1480 브레이크가 걸리지 않네요 [1] LEO 2017.02.24 312
1479 MySQL의 JSON 필드 값을 읽어 들이는 방법이 있나요? sihwan 2017.02.25 321
1478 오라클 11g 델파이2010으로 select시 한글이 ???로 나옵니다. 어디를 봐야 할까요? [2] file 아침햇살 2017.02.27 813
1477 컴포넌트 팔레트(오브젝트 인스펙터) 폰트 변경 문의 file 훗남님 2017.02.27 306
1476 C++ Builder 10 Seattle Lib 변환에 대한 질문 드립니다. [1] 옵토 2017.02.27 789
1475 안드로이드 KeyBoard 관련 질문입니다. [2] syc 2017.02.28 576
1474 카메라 권한을 runtime 시에 권한설정하려고 합니다. [3] 김하나 2017.02.28 591
1473 des암호화 복구화 대해서 알고 싶습니다 [1] 헨씀히포 2017.02.28 1485



데브기어 기술 홈페이지가 이전되었습니다.
본 게시판은 읽기만 가능하므로 다음 링크를 이용해 주시기 바랍니다.